gustatory receptor neuron of the adult pharynx
ID: FBbt_00110886
Gustatory receptor neuron that innervates the adult pharynx and projects to the subesophageal zone. (Nayak and Singh, 1983, Gendre et al., 2004, Miyazaki and Ito, 2010, Montell, 2009)
Pharyngeal gustatory receptor neurons identified with Gr2a-GAL4 project to the VPS1 and PMS1 zones in the gnathal ganglion. Neurons identified with Gr66a-GAL4 terminated in the VPS1, VPS2 and PSM1 zones (Miyazaki and Ito, 2010.
